AWEX LOVATO N LED Emergency Luminaire 3W 370lm 1h Maintained/Non-maintained Auto-test White
The AWEX LOVATO N LED is a professional emergency luminaire engineered to provide reliable illumination during power outages. With a power consumption of 3W and a luminous flux of 370lm, this unit ensures clear visibility in critical situations. The luminaire is housed in a durable white casing and features open optics, making it suitable for various commercial and public environments where safety lighting is mandatory.
This emergency luminaire offers exceptional versatility by supporting both maintained and non-maintained operation modes, allowing it to be integrated into diverse lighting system configurations. The inclusion of an integrated Auto-test function significantly reduces maintenance efforts by automatically verifying the battery and light source status, ensuring the device is always ready for operation. With a 1-hour battery backup, it provides sufficient time for safe evacuation or emergency procedures.
This luminaire is designed for indoor use and is not suitable for outdoor environments exposed to direct weather conditions or high humidity. It should not be installed in areas requiring explosion-proof lighting or specialized industrial zones with extreme temperatures.
The luminaire should be installed by a qualified electrician in accordance with local safety regulations. It can be configured for either maintained operation, where the light remains on constantly, or non-maintained operation, where it activates only upon power failure. Once installed, the Auto-test system will periodically perform self-diagnostics to monitor the health of the battery and LED module, with status indicators providing visual feedback on the device's condition.
Regularly inspect the visual status indicators on the luminaire to ensure the Auto-test function reports no faults, and keep the area around the luminaire free from obstructions to maintain optimal light distribution.
